The Iberian Lynx National Breeding Centre (CNRLI) volunteer programme has 4 open vacancies for the beginning of May of this year, with the duration of 3 months. The Centre is located in Silves, Portugal, and the volunteers will integrate the ethology and video surveillance team of the CNRLI. The volunteering occurs within the field of Ethology and Animal Behaviour and all the volunteers will have specialized training and lectures on this subject.
We are seeking motivated people with a background in the Natural Sciences field and high interest in volunteering at CNRLI during this period of the small cubs development: weaning, acquirement of locomotory and social skills, and much more. During this phase, specialized techniques will be used in the evaluation of physical and behavioral competences acquired by each cub as they grow up, until they are ready to be released in the wild.
Housing will be provided (for free) and European volunteers may receive a food stipend of 4,27€ for each worked day. For those who aren’t Portuguese, fluency in English or Spanish is required (both written and spoken).
